• Resolved niburu

    (@niburu)


    Guten Tag,

    der Rechnungskauf steht bei uns nur eingeloggten Benutzern mit einer abgeschlossenen Bestellung zur Verfügung. Seit einigen Tagen beobachte ich, dass Neukunden nach Ihrer ersten, noch in der Bearbeitung befindlichen Bestellung einen Rechnungskauf abschlie?en k?nnen. Woran kann das liegen?

Viewing 9 replies - 1 through 9 (of 9 total)
  • Plugin Author vendidero

    (@vendidero)

    Hi,

    die Logik ob der jeweilige User als “bezahlender” User gilt oder nicht stammt aus dem Woo Core. Lt. Logik im Woo Core muss dieser User in jedem Fall einmalig eine Bestellung bezahlt haben.

    Grü?e

    Thread Starter niburu

    (@niburu)

    Ok, danke für die Antwort. In dem betroffenen Fall konnte ich im Backend auf “Andere Bestellungen ansehen” klicken und es wurden mir auch die anderen Bestellungen angezeigt. Irgendwas muss da bei Woo spinnen, da auch mein YITH Woo Anti Fraud die Bestellungen als erste Bestellungen erkannt hat. Ich meld mich mal bei Woo. Danke für die Antwort.

    “muss dieser User in jedem Fall einmalig eine Bestellung bezahlt haben”

    es wird also nicht geprüft ob eine Bestellung abgeschlossen ist, sondern nur ob sie bezahlt wurde

    somit sollte Woo korrekt arbeiten

    LG

    Thread Starter niburu

    (@niburu)

    Das ist ein guter Punkt. Kreditkarte/SEPA etc. wird bei uns als bezahlt und in Wartestellung geführt. Dann liegt da vielleicht das Problem. Denn die Option besagt ja eigentlich: “Aktiviere die Zahlungsart nur dann, wenn der Kunde bereits eine Bestellung erfolgreich abgeschlossen hat.”

    • This reply was modified 1 year, 1 month ago by niburu.
    Plugin Author vendidero

    (@vendidero)

    Hi,

    dann ist wohl die Option nicht ganz korrekt beschriftet, das stimmt (werde ich korrigieren). Es wird jedenfalls nur die von Woo bereitgestellte Methode genutzt um zu prüfen ob der Benutzer für eine Bestellung bezahlt hat. Eine Bestellung per KK sollte wirklich erst dann als bezahlt gelten, wenn die Zahlung erfolgreich war (z.B. Abwicklung über einen externen Zahlungsdienstleister mit Rückmeldung an den Shop).

    Grü?e

    Thread Starter niburu

    (@niburu)

    Ich glaub ich wei? jetzt woran es liegt. Der Kunde kauft per SEPA-Lastschrift, dass triggert den processing status, welcher das ganze auch gleich als bezahlt markiert. Habt Ihr ein Snippet für die function.php das der Bestellstatus processing nicht die Bestellung als bezahlt markiert? Dann wird das n?mlich erst getriggert wenn die Bestellung abgeschossen ist. Hab hierzu auch etwas auf der vendidero Seite gefunden: https://vendidero.de/alles-was-du-ueber-den-bestellstatus-in-woocommerce-wissen-musst

    • This reply was modified 1 year, 1 month ago by niburu.
    Plugin Author vendidero

    (@vendidero)

    Du solltest vllt. den Standard-Status in den Woo-Einstellungen > Zahlungen > Lastschrift auf in Wartestellung setzen – dann gilt die Bestellung im Zweifel auch nicht als bezahlt. Den Status in Bearbeitung pauschal als nicht bezahlt zu z?hlen macht eher keinen Sinn bzw. führt zu Folgefehlern.

    Grü?e

    Thread Starter niburu

    (@niburu)

    In Bearbeitung triggert bei mir den Import für den Gro?handel. Deshalb ist das keine Option.

    Plugin Author vendidero

    (@vendidero)

    Ich denke dann müsstest du dir ein individuelles Snippet schreiben (lassen), das die Regelung ob eine Bestellung als bezahlt gilt oder nicht explizit für das Gateway Lastschrift anders regelt als der Woo Default.

Viewing 9 replies - 1 through 9 (of 9 total)
  • The topic ‘Rechnungskauf Fehler’ is closed to new replies.